Product Overview
The Samson Studio Condenser USB Microphone with Headphone Output – 29/C01UPRO is a plug-and-play microphone that offers 16-bit, 44.1/48kHz resolution and is ideal for musicians, producers, broadcasters, and YouTube recordings. On the other hand, the Rode Microphones NT-USB+ is a professional-grade USB microphone that is designed to record exceptional audio directly to a computer or mobile device.

Sound Quality
Both microphones offer excellent sound quality, but the Samson Studio Condenser USB Microphone has the edge when it comes to recording higher frequencies. This makes it ideal for capturing subtle nuances in sound, such as nuances in vocal performances. The Rode Microphones NT-USB+ is great for capturing a wide range of frequencies, making it suitable for a variety of applications.

Features
The Samson Studio Condenser USB Microphone comes with a headphone output that allows you to monitor your recordings in real-time. It also features a low-noise preamp and a cardioid pickup pattern for enhanced sound quality. The Rode Microphones NT-USB+ has a built-in pop filter and a zero-latency headphone output for real-time monitoring. It also has a built-in stand mount that allows you to easily adjust the microphone’s angle and height.

Price
The Samson Studio Condenser USB Microphone is available for a relatively affordable price of $129.99. On the other hand, the Rode Microphones NT-USB+ is priced slightly higher at $199.
